- ---> Messages from function group EDIF (IDoc type <-> tree structure) ?The SAP error message E0680, which originates from the function group EDIF, typically relates to issues with IDoc processing, particularly when there is a mismatch or problem with the IDoc type and its corresponding tree structure. Here’s a breakdown of the cause, potential solutions, and related information:
Cause:
- IDoc Type Mismatch: The IDoc type specified in the processing does not match the expected structure in the system. This can happen if the IDoc type has been changed or if the wrong IDoc type is being used.
- Incorrect Mapping: The mapping between the IDoc segments and the corresponding data structure may be incorrect or incomplete.
- Configuration Issues: There may be configuration issues in the IDoc processing settings, such as incorrect settings in the partner profiles or message types.
- Data Issues: The data being sent in the IDoc may not conform to the expected format or structure, leading to parsing errors.
Solution:
- Check IDoc Type: Verify that the IDoc type being used is correct and matches the expected structure. You can do this by checking the IDoc type in transaction WE30 (IDoc Types) and ensuring it is properly defined.
- Review Mapping: Ensure that the mapping between the IDoc segments and the data structure is correct. This can be checked in transaction WE81 (IDoc Types) and WE82 (IDoc Segment Types).
- Configuration Review: Check the configuration settings in transaction WE20 (Partner Profiles) to ensure that the settings for the relevant message types and IDoc types are correct.
- Data Validation: Validate the data being sent in the IDoc to ensure it adheres to the expected format. You can use transaction WE19 (Test Tool for IDocs) to simulate the IDoc processing and identify any data-related issues.
- Debugging: If the issue persists, consider debugging the IDoc processing to identify the exact point of failure. This can provide insights into what is causing the error.
